1895 Heliogravure Mitla Ruins Mexico Oaxaca Pre-Colombian Column Pillar XGU3 YGH1 " "The Fortune of theThis is an original 1895 (?) duotone heliogravure of the ruins at Mitla in the state of Oaxaca in Mexico. It is considered to be one of the most important archaeological sites of the Zapotec culture. CONDITION This 116+ year old Item is rated Near Mint Very Fine. Light aging throughout. No creases.
